Output 831ba3decd6e6683b666936a4a53fc90fa5f14ff4181fc3c97e5bf050f8253aa:1

value
44980000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5fd2fe70e5462870c2797184b6e98ce92eb50cf OP_EQUALVERIFY OP_CHECKSIG
address
1My53gMttCCu6mCUWq3yg2y5rNLK9c3bTk
transaction
831ba3decd6e6683b666936a4a53fc90fa5f14ff4181fc3c97e5bf050f8253aa
confirmations
636367
spent
true